Summary A group of kids discovers they were cloned from the DNA of some of the greatest criminal masterminds in history for a sociological experiment. Eli Frieden lives in the most perfect town in the world: Serenity, New Mexico. Eli has never left Serenity. Then one day, he bikes to the edge of the city limits and something so crazy and unexpected happens, it changes everything. Eli convinces his friends to help him investigate further and soon it becomes clear that nothing is as it seems in Serenity. The clues mount to reveal a shocking discovery, connecting their ideal crime-free community to some of the greatest criminal masterminds ever known. The kids realize they can trust no one-least of all their own parents. So they hatch a plan for what could be the greatest breakout in history-but will they survive? And if they do-where do they go from there?
